Biomass Pyrolysis Oil Market Outlook and Report Coverage
Biomass pyrolysis oil, derived from the thermal decomposition of organic materials in an oxygen-limited environment, is emerging as a pivotal alternative to fossil fuels. Its market is driven by increasing demand for renewable energy sources, stringent environmental regulations, and advancements in pyrolysis technologies. The growth trajectory of the biomass pyrolysis oil market is projected to accelerate, fueled by rising investments in sustainable energy infrastructures and growing awareness of carbon reduction strategies. Key sectors include transportation, power generation, and chemical feedstocks. As industries seek to align with decarbonization goals, the potential for biomass pyrolysis oil remains significant on a global scale.

Biomass pyrolysis oil can be categorized into fast pyrolysis and flash pyrolysis. Fast pyrolysis involves the rapid heating of biomass, producing a liquid with a higher yield of bio-oil, typically within seconds. Flash pyrolysis further accelerates this process, using higher temperatures and shorter residence times to enhance oil quality and quantity. Both methods boost the demand for biomass pyrolysis oil by providing a renewable fuel source, reducing dependency on fossil fuels, and supporting the transition to sustainable energy. The increasing emphasis on carbon neutrality and energy diversification propels interest in these efficient biomass conversion technologies.

Biomass pyrolysis oil is a valuable renewable energy source derived from the thermal decomposition of organic materials. It can be upgraded to produce diesel, gasoline, and fuel oil, providing alternative fuels for transportation and heating. The oil is typically processed through refining techniques to enhance its quality and stability for engine use. Additionally, it's utilized in power generation and as a feedstock for chemical production.
